Under direction of the VP/GM the Training Manager is responsible for assisting Operations personnel with compliance of all training across the division and for the implementation and management of site-specific, comprehensive training programs throughout the region. Job Responsibilities

Work to instill Zero4Life as the fundamental driver to an injury-free workplace Coordinate company training programs including classroom scheduling, course registration, participation tracking and reporting, data management, materials management, logistics, staff support, and assist with training facilitation Organize and develop training manuals and maintains reference library, ensure materials are up to date, prepare materials and deliver them Facilitate training programs, prepare and present new employee orientations, identify opportunities for continuous training improvements and best practices Monitor and track training by employee, prepare and present training status reports; assist with tracking training costs (budgeting) Analyze training evaluations Conduct regular, hands-on training sessions to apply safe work practices Collaborate with the safety team to update training materials and improve health & safety programs/procedures Responsible for physical setup of classrooms Solicit feedback on training needs, ensuring development initiatives are aligned with organizational goals Identify best practices and develop and implement comprehensive training plans Work with MSHA, OSHA and other pertinent federal and state regulatory agencies to manage regulatory compliance Assist operations in conducting incident investigations and root cause analysis and ensure corrective actions Facilitate meetings with contractors ensuring they understand and acknowledge Cemex’s health and safety rules and procedures Conduct periodic site audits and manage corrective actions for assigned sites Qualifications

Undergraduate degree required 2-3 years of experience in corporate training 4-year degree and 3-5 years’ experience training a diverse audience of personnel to include corporate, hourly, and salaried roles Aggregate, construction, heavy industry experience preferred Experience dealing with regulatory agencies such as OSHA, MSHA, and/or DOT; MSHA experience preferred Comfortable in a training environment speaking to groups from various levels of the organization and able to communicate with employees at all levels Bilingual Spanish preferred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
